PRIMING
Press and hold the purge switch until the solution drips from the
tip of the IV needle.
To clear the volume delivered, press the switch for 1.5 seconds.
Short buzzer sound and the volume delivered are clear to 0.0
Connecting the IV line of the patient, and check the setting of
the flow rate and the start the infusion by pressing the START
button.
If you need to change the flow rate during infusion, press STOP
switch and change the settings.
